Time of Update: 2018-08-02
最近安裝了mongodb3.1.4,並啟用了許可權驗證,在dos視窗下操作沒有任何問題,為了維護方便就下載了一個用戶端工具Robomongo 0.8.5,使用者名稱、密碼的等配置好點解測試,結果串連服務沒有問題,許可權驗證沒有通過,如圖 查看日誌,發現有一句:Failed to authenticate admin@admin with mechanism MONGODB-CR: AuthenticationFailed MONGODB-CR
Time of Update: 2018-07-28
python使用pymongo訪問MongoDB的基本操作,以及CSV檔案匯出 1. 環境。 Python:3.6.1 Python IDE:pycharm 系統:win7 2. 簡單樣本 import pymongo# mongodb服務的地址和連接埠號碼mongo_url = "127.0.0.1:27017"# 串連到mongodb,如果參數不填,預設為“localhost:27017”client =
Time of Update: 2018-07-29
NoSQL資料庫的最大優勢在於很好的支援了叢集,今天就準備用MongoDB來配置一個主從伺服器。 關於MongoDB的安裝就不介紹了,本人使用的是Mac端的MongoDB,版本3.4.9 MongoDB的主從有兩種模式,一種是早期的master-slave模式,還有就是後續出來的replica-set模式,一般推薦使用replica-set模式,因為該模式如果master節點掛了,其餘的節點會進行選舉,選出下一個primary節點,容錯性大大提升。 下面就開始配置一個replica-
Time of Update: 2018-07-30
這兩天簡單學習了一下MongoDB資料庫,屬於NoSQL類型資料庫的一種,先簡單宏觀的看一下NoSQL的相關知識和MongoDB的基礎知識。 NoSQL是Not Only
Time of Update: 2018-08-20
配置mongoDB服務遇到的問題: 1.32-bit servers don't have journaling enabled bydefault. 解決方案:please use --journal if you want durability.增加參數 --journal mongod.exe --blid_ip 0.0.0.0--logpath D:\MongoDB\Server\3.2\data\logs\mongo.log --logappend
Time of Update: 2018-08-24
標籤:注意 install pen mongod 日誌 配置環境變數 bpa 建立 god 1.https://www.mongodb.com/download-center#community
Time of Update: 2018-08-21
標籤:doc 提示 啟動 mail linux 免費 led slice water MongoDB Ops
Time of Update: 2018-08-14
標籤:users 技術 元素 文法 通過 pre 過程 save exist 按條件查詢比較操作:$lt,$lte,$gt,$gte,$nedb.user.find({"score":{$gt:
Time of Update: 2018-09-05
標籤:要求 執行命令 ack 時間 研究 show linux 資料 弊端 背景及原理
Time of Update: 2018-12-04
轉載:http://leongfans.iteye.com/blog/1019383昨天搜一下mongodb的資料,介紹應用的比較多,原理介紹的不多。 粗略得看了一下,總體來說兩者的設計思路差不多,主要就是通過劃區間去分布資料,後台進程進行資料分裂 兩者的區別主要在於: 1、HBase依賴於HDFS;MongoDB直接儲存在本地磁碟中
Time of Update: 2018-12-05
平台以win32為例,內容均來自官網,略加整理。參考:http://wiki.mongodb.org/display/DOCS/Quickstart+Windowshttp://www.mongodb.org/display/DOCS/Tutorial中文文檔:http://wiki.mongodb.org/display/DOCS/Home下面的Translations的“中文”連結 1.
Time of Update: 2018-12-05
平時用MySql, Oracle的做圖片儲存的時候都是直接將檔案上傳到伺服器並儲存到硬碟固定目錄下,表中只儲存路徑。現在用MongoDB,就學習了下MongoDB GridFS。MongoDB
Time of Update: 2018-12-05
限制MongoDB使用記憶體大小因為MongoDB的記憶體是系統的虛擬記憶體管理的,MongoDB並不干涉記憶體管理工作,這樣雖然可以簡化Mongo的工作,但同時Mongo的記憶體使用量是沒法控制的。真的沒法控制?辦法是有的,可以通過ulimit 來控制使用者進程的虛擬位址空間的大小。ulimit 是控制著所有進程的記憶體大小,怎麼針對MongoDB進行控制呢?
Time of Update: 2018-12-05
項目中需要用到mongodb,據介紹mongodb的串連採用串連池的思路,可以僅保持一個執行個體,參考http://blog.csdn.net/sheismylife/article/details/7090526的程式碼完成自己的mongodb串連池控制類。package cn.cnic.jingshao.mongodbapp.util;import java.net.UnknownHostException;import com.mongodb.DB;import
Time of Update: 2018-12-05
單Replication sets設計:,10.9.3.228隻啟動Mongos和config兩個服務^_^[root@:/usr/local/mongodb/bin]#cat runServerConfig.sh ./mongod --configsvr --dbpath=../data/config --logpath=../data/config.log --fork ^_^[root@:/usr/local/mongodb/bin]#cat runServerMongos.sh
Time of Update: 2018-12-04
MongoDB的官方文檔描述了如何使用連接字串的正確格式來支援single server和replica-set server,並且聲稱官方驅動都支援。http://docs.mongodb.org/manual/reference/connection-string/但實際上c++驅動仍然沿用舊的方式,而且文檔描述相當少。可以通過這個討論讓大家看到MongoDB
Time of Update: 2018-12-04
win7下安裝mongodb 系統內容:win7 64位元據庫:mongodb-win32-i386-v2.4第一步當然是下載http://www.mongodb.org/downloads第二步解壓 mongodb-win32-i386-v2.4-latest.zip例如解壓到 D:\installsofts\mongodb第三步 設定環境變數把$MongoDB\bin 設定到系統的環境變數path中第四步:設定檔配置建立檔案mongo.config 在解壓的主目錄下
Time of Update: 2018-12-04
基於本部落格yum安裝的lamp環境,phpize 位於 /usr/bin,php-config 位於/usr/bin,php.ini 位於/etc/1.首先從http://pecl.php.net/package/mongo中選取適當版本的mongoDB擴充包下載。2.解壓擴充包,並且進入解壓目錄tar -zxf mongo-1.4.1.tgzcd
Time of Update: 2018-12-04
由於mongodb的資料結構原因,相比傳統關係型DB來說資料的儲存空間佔用很大。這對於那些不經常用到的備份資料的存放來說,硬碟空間利用率問題不容小視。拿MySQL來說,記得從網上看別人測試的結果,相同的資料,mongodb佔用500M+,MySQL的innoDB佔用200M+,而MyISAM更是只佔用了40M+的空間。當然,測試結果和原資料的內容等諸多方面有很大關係,這種資料並沒有標準的指標性,也不可靠,但是至少有一定的代表性。也許你會說幾百M的差別沒什麼可在意的,但你可別忘了如果是海量情況下問
Time of Update: 2018-12-04
1)安裝python-devel,如果不安裝的話在安裝pymongo時會出現警示WARNING: The pymongo._cmessage extension module could notbe compiled. No C extensions are essential for PyMongo to run,although they do result in significant speed improvements.If you are seeing this message